MP govt begins wheat procurement at new MSP from today
Bhopal, March 15: The Madhya Pradesh government has commenced wheat procurement at designated mandis across the state from today. The crop will be procured at the newly announced Minimum Support Price (MSP) of Rs 2600 per quintal, which includes additional assistance of Rs 175 per quintal.

Heavy rains, hailstorm damage crops in parts of Rajasthan
Jaipur, Feb 28: Rajasthan witnessed a sudden weather shift on Friday due to the impact of a western disturbance. Heavy rains and hailstorms hit Bikaner and Churu, causing significant damage to crops, while Sriganganagar and Jaisalmer witnessed light showers.
Rabi crop sowing in current season crosses 661 lakh hectares
New Delhi, Feb 4: The total farm area sown in the country under various rabi crops in the ongoing season so far has crossed 661.03 lakh hectares up from 651.42 lakh hectares in the same period of the previous year, according to official figures released by the Ministry of Agriculture & Farmers' Welfare on Tuesday.

Central officials told to keep in close touch with states on agricultural issues
New Delhi, Jan 20: Union Minister for Agriculture and Farmers' Welfare Shivraj Singh Chouhan on Monday held a meeting with senior ministry officials on issues related to the progress of rabi sowing, weather conditions, pest surveillance through National Pest surveillance system (NPSS) and marketing of agricultural products including exports.

Rabi crop sowing in India exceeds 632 lakh hectares
New Delhi, January 14: Rabi crop sowing area has exceeded 632 lakh hectares in the country as per the data released by the Ministry of Agriculture and Farmers Welfare on Tuesday.The Ministry added in a release that about 320 lakh hectares coverage under wheat has been reported as compared to 315.63 lakh ha during the corresponding period of last year.
